Transaction 3ea876820a78956eabf31b802d860178f280ebe9c78ce1b40b417d6b275f46ee
1 Input
1 Output
-
3ea876820a78956eabf31b802d860178f280ebe9c78ce1b40b417d6b275f46ee:0
- value
- 634587
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1c48f85dff2a76a45eede4742a8afd8f8de5424 OP_EQUAL
- address
- 3PjNF3hVv13319abTs2DUVbxAC8xrbWMmK